The Early Days: Simplicity and Functionality
In the early 20th century, car engines were simple and straightforward. The focus was primarily on functionality rather than performance. Components like carburetors and basic ignition systems were the norm, providing just enough power to get vehicles on the road.
Technological Advancements in Engine Design
As automotive technology advanced, so did the complexity of engine components. The introduction of fuel injection systems in the 1950s marked a turning point, allowing for better fuel efficiency and increased power output. This innovation paved the way for modern engines that we rely on today.
Modern Engine Components: A Blend of Performance and Efficiency
Today, engine components are designed with a focus on performance and environmental sustainability. Advanced materials, turbochargers, and electronic control units have revolutionized the way engines operate, providing drivers with a seamless experience while minimizing their carbon footprint.
